Get fast, high-performance React apps within your budget
RaftLabs helps craft exceptional user experiences for your modern web app product using React's powers.
Exceptional user experiences crafted with React
Seasoned developers bring concepts to life
Unparalleled performance with React's virtual DOM
Effortless scalability at the core
Seamless integration with third-party APIs and complex architectures
100+ startups, businesses, and agencies trust us
Book a consultation and receive a proposal with timelines and costs; start a free 7-day trial
Experiences we've helped to shape
Why choose us for your next React development project
We are more than just your React development partner. We prioritize not only building your app, but also building your success.
Agile Approach
We take an iterative development approach, ensuring you're closely involved and can provide feedback at every stage.
Cost-Effectiveness
Our free trial and upfront project scoping help you understand the investment before you commit.
Long-Term Partnership
We go beyond development, offering ongoing maintenance and support to keep your React app thriving.
Focus on UX
Our expertise goes beyond React. We craft user interfaces that are not only beautiful but also intuitive and engaging.
Data-Driven Decisions
We leverage data and analytics to optimize your React app for maximum impact.
Proven Results
Our React development expertise has helped businesses achieve significant growth and success.
Software development for all your needs
Product Roadmapping
Convert your idea into an actionable blueprint. Discover potential customers, problem statements, aspirations, and end goals.
Web App Development
Build responsive and scalable web applications. Get delightful high-performant apps that deliver the best UI/UX experience.
Mobile App Development
Get native and hybrid mobile applications that will be the perfect solution to your complex business needs, delivering a seamless user experience.
MVP App Development
Create a responsive and scalable MVP from zero to the first version of a web or mobile app to take your business to the next level.
SaaS App Development
Launch scalable and secure SaaS web and mobile apps with good performance with our easy-to-build SaaS integration solutions.
AI App Development
You can build intelligent apps that unlock insights, optimize workflows, and enhance user experience with our AI app development services.
Try our services Free for 7 days!
Schedule a call to discuss, receive a proposal with timelines & costs, and start a free 7-day discovery and analysis with our dev team.
Generate the master plan to fast track your product to launch
Got questions?
What is the React development process like at RaftLabs?
At RaftLabs, React development follows a structured process. First, the team gathers requirements from clients or internal stakeholders. Then, they plan the project, breaking it into tasks and setting timelines. Next, developers write code using React components to build the user interface. They frequently test their code to catch bugs early. Once everything works smoothly, they deploy the application for clients to use. Throughout the process, collaboration and communication among team members are key to success.
Will RaftLabs do custom development work?
Absolutely! RaftLabs specializes in custom ReactJS development services designed to fit your unique business needs.
Envisioning a progressive web app (PWAs), a robust web application, or even enhancements to an existing one? We're here to walk you through every step. We'll collaborate with you to solidify your requirements, refine your development process, and ultimately deliver a high-quality project that exceeds expectations.Do you offer any guarantees on project timelines or costs?
Absolutely! While we can't offer ironclad guarantees due to the custom nature of development, RaftLabs prioritizes transparency throughout the entire process to keep your project on track. Here's how we ensure a smooth and cost-effective experience:
Clearly Defined Scope: We collaborate closely with you during the consultation to define the project scope, features, and functionalities. This upfront planning minimizes scope creep, which can impact timelines and budgets.
Agile Development Methodology: We follow an agile approach, breaking down your project into smaller milestones. This allows for continuous feedback and adjustments, keeping the project on track and aligned with your evolving needs.
Estimated Cost Ranges: Based on the defined scope and our expertise, we'll provide estimated cost ranges for each of our React development packages:
MVP (US$10k-20k): Validate core ideas with a lovable app (1-2 features, simple design) in 1-2 months.
Full-Featured (US$20k-60k): Launch market-ready with custom design, multiple features, and integrations (3-4 months).
Innovative Tech (US$15k+): Craft groundbreaking solutions with AR/VR, AI, or complex functionalities.
Detailed Quotes: After a deeper dive into your specific requirements, our team will provide a more detailed quote outlining the estimated timeline and project costs.
Regular Communication: We maintain open communication channels throughout the project. We provide regular progress reports and hold status meetings to keep you informed and ensure we're aligned on expectations.
By following these practices, RaftLabs aims to deliver your project within your target timeframe and budget. If any unforeseen changes arise, we'll proactively communicate them and work together to find the most cost-effective solutions.
What kind of applications can you build using React?
React's versatility allows you to build a wide range of applications, here are some of the common ones:
Single-Page Applications (SPAs): These web applications load a single HTML page and update the content dynamically using JavaScript, providing a seamless and responsive user experience. Think Gmail or Netflix.
Mobile Applications: While React itself isn't for native mobile development, React Native, a framework based on React, lets you build mobile apps for iOS and Android using JavaScript, saving development time and effort.
Complex Web Applications: React's ability to handle complex UIs and frequent updates makes it ideal for data-driven web applications with many features and functionalities. Think dashboards, stock trading platforms, or project management tools.
E-commerce Applications: The responsiveness and component-based structure of React make it suitable for building modern e-commerce platforms with features like dynamic product listings, shopping carts, and user accounts.
Social Media Applications: React excels at managing dynamic content and user interactions, making it a popular choice for building social media platforms with features like news feeds, user profiles, and real-time updates.
Real-time Applications: React's virtual DOM allows for efficient updates, making it suitable for real-time applications like chat apps, collaborative editing tools, or live streaming platforms.
These are just a few examples, and React's capabilities are constantly evolving. If your application requires a dynamic and user-friendly interface, React is likely a strong contender for the development process.